Sunday, 11th December - arrive BKK c. 13.15 - blimey it's hot, even in the air conditioned airport. Painless journey through passport control/baggage reclaim and soon we are in a taxi. First change since last we were here - expressway finished and for 60B cut journey by 75%. Also - it doesn't seem as polluted, and there are definitely less tuktuks than I remember - although it's about 4 years since we were last in thailand, it's probably more like eight since we stayed in BKK. Zenith Sukhumvit quite nice - especially the rooftop pool which has a cracking view of this part of the city. We go and have a sit up there until about 5.00pm, when we both start to feel a bit tired, and go and have a kip.
9.00pm - starving now, go out to find food. we are right in the middle of the arab quarter of BKK so if it's middle eastern food you want - you're laughing. But it isn't - so we walk up to sukhumvit road (we are on soi 4, Nana Nua) and find a nice Thai place. Mark has green curry, I have rice noodles with pork and prawns and papaya salad. Very nice. Walk back to near our hotel and have a couple of gintonics watching everton draw with Man U. Now I feel relaxed!
